4. Dylan Sanders - Charlie's Angel: Full Throttle (2003)

The original Charlie's Angels movie marked the arrival of infamous director McG, a filmmaker who has amassed a long list of critical duds over his career yet has somehow managed to continue getting work in the industry. While Charlie's Angels was certainly flawed, rather than ironing out the kinks for the sequel McG seemed to exacerbate them - this is hodge podge filmmaking with all the trappings of a music video and a complete lack of regard for narrative coherency. Movies are rarely this shamelessly shallow and devoid of meaning. It's not surprising that Drew Barrymore's performance is so all over the place, given the woeful source material. Finding meaning and purpose to a character in a McG film is a challenge that few can overcome, and unfortunately Barrymore was no exception.
